Removing the appearance of clutter can be as easy as clearing drawers and cabinets beneath a sink. Some buyers will open every closed door, and look in every space, so make sure everything looks neat and tidy.

Classified posting sites can be found on the Internet. You will see this method attracting a wider range of potential buyers, which may result in a quicker sale at a dollar amount you are comfortable with.

First impressions start with the yard, so make sure landscaping is in order before you sell. Buyers will not want to enter your home if they see a lawn that is full of junk and hasn't been mowed.

It's great if the inside of your house is beautiful, but don't forget to walk around outside to make sure that your yard looks just as appealing. You'll want to add what's referred to as "curb appeal". You want the outside to look like it is in pristine condition, so when a potential buyer sees your home for the first time they are very impressed. If you notice anything that may turn a buyer off, fix it prior to putting your house on the market.

Paint the interior of your house to prepare it for sale. You can easily do this on your own without spending a lot. Old walls will look much better with fresh paint. You should avoid choosing bold or bright colors; instead, opt for earthy or neutral tones like white or eggshell.

Try readying your home for sell by late winter or early spring. A buyer will want to be in the house before the end of summer.

While it's not as common today, try selling your home using an auction, particularly if the housing market is currently slow. This can save you money since you would not have to hire a realtor. Additionally, you may find a buyer quicker than if you had sold through traditional means.

Make sure to get feedback from potential buyers at an open house. You can have them fill out a small card as they get ready to leave, or you can just ask them yourself. Use the negative comments as constructive criticism that you can turn into a positive by making the necessary changes, which may help make your house easier to sell.
